8213bbf9 RB |
42 | /* |
43 | * For historic reasons the pipe(2) syscall on MIPS has an unusual calling | |
70342287 | 44 | * convention. It returns results in registers $v0 / $v1 which means there |
8213bbf9 | 45 | * is no need for it to do verify the validity of a userspace pointer |
70342287 | 46 | * argument. Historically that used to be expensive in Linux. These days |
8213bbf9 RB |
47 | * the performance advantage is negligible. |
48 | */ | |
974fdb3c | 49 | asmlinkage int sysm_pipe(void) |
1da177e4 LT |
50 | { |
51 | int fd[2]; | |
974fdb3c AV |
52 | int error = do_pipe_flags(fd, 0); |
53 | if (error) | |
54 | return error; | |
55 | current_pt_regs()->regs[3] = fd[1]; | |
56 | return fd[0]; | |
1da177e4 LT |
57 | } |
